TL;DR

Structural Engineer (Nuclear): Managing and performing technical work for energy and utility projects, specifically for nuclear power plants, with an accent on advanced reactor design and existing systems analysis. Focus on seismic loading scenarios, structural design of concrete and steel, and ensuring compliance with strict safety standards.

Location: Remote (Must be based in the US; US citizenship or lawful permanent residency preferred)

Company

A global leader in fire protection and security engineering since 1939, specializing in risk-based safety and resilience.

What you will do

  • Manage technical projects for the Energy & Utilities group, specifically within the Nuclear Power sector.
  • Perform design and analysis for concrete and steel structures.
  • Conduct technical work for other sectors including industrial, commercial, and government as needed.
  • Develop and present technical reports and design milestone presentations.
  • Manage project expectations, schedules, and budgets.
  • Travel occasionally (<10%) to client sites for data gathering and meetings.

Requirements

  • Degree in Structural Engineering or Civil Engineering (emphasis on Structural).
  • Ability to work under 10 CFR Part 810 requirements regarding nuclear technology.
  • Experience with ANSYS software.
  • Proven expertise in the design and analysis of concrete and steel structures.
  • Experience with analysis and design for seismic loading scenarios.
  • Strong communication skills for technical documentation and presentations.

Nice to have

  • Professional Engineer (PE) or Structural Engineer (SE) license.
  • At least 5 years of professional experience.
  • Experience with US Department of Defense Unified Facilities Criteria (UFC) 3-300-series.
  • Experience with extreme loading scenarios (tornado, blast, missile impact, etc.).
  • Proficiency in STAAD and/or GT STRUDL software, including nonlinear analysis.
